Other than girders, springers and leaf, (are you thinking Indian's leading link?) you've got the basic telescopic fork we are all familiar with, BMW's telalever & duolever, center-hub steering, and some more. Seems to me they can all be built stout if weight and size isn't a consideration, but I think one of the most robust would be a Earles fork that BMW used until the late 60's.
